webfact Posted June 23, 2020 Share Posted June 23, 2020 Phuket Passport Office to move to Central Festival By The Phuket News The new office will be located on the basement floor of the Central Festival section of the mall. Photo: Supplied PHUKET: The Phuket Passport Office, under the Department of Consular Affairs of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, has announced that it will open its new office at Central Festival Phuket on July 1. Kosin Phonmang, Chief of the Phuket Passport Office, explained in a public notice that the new office will be located on the basement floor of the Central Festival section of the mall. The office will be open from 10am to 6pm. Applications will be accepted until 5:30pm.
